Transaction 6eccbf841b5e736b481697a63a814a4c362d7845f30c9c9667a7bdb3c4eac042
2 Input
2 Outputs
- 6eccbf841b5e736b481697a63a814a4c362d7845f30c9c9667a7bdb3c4eac042:0
- 6eccbf841b5e736b481697a63a814a4c362d7845f30c9c9667a7bdb3c4eac042:1
value 686184
address 1AhR4MQ7RsPYQKHwcCcfSGJDCixwdxK3d4
value 2820370
address 3CLmu9HENWFktTtvm2xm19rkDbjDXKTqfV